In Age of Coexistence, Ussama Makdisi explores the religious and political dynamics that shaped the modern Arab world, focusing on the ecumenical frame in which religious coexistence was both practiced and undermined. Through an analysis of the interactions between various religious communities in the Arab world, Makdisi traces how colonialism and modern political movements have influenced religious pluralism and sectarian divisions. The book examines the historical context of coexistence, offering critical insights into the origins of the Arab world’s contemporary sectarian issues and the complex interplay between identity, religion, and politics.
